
Citizens of Moldova will need an online permit to travel to the EU, starting 2024.
The EU Neighbours east portal reported this, noting that from 2024, citizens of all 63 countries that enjoy visa-free entry to the EU, including Moldova, Ukraine and Georgia, will have to obtain an ETIAS (European Travel Information and Authorization System) travel authorization. This new EU requirement will apply for entry to any of the 27 Schengen Agreement countries, Bulgaria, Romania and Cyprus. ETIAS will issue online travel authorizations, not visas. With a valid ETIAS travel permit, one will be able to stay in any of 30 European countries for 90 days over any 180-day period. To apply for ETIAS, one must have a passport valid for more than 3 months, provide an email address, fill out an online form and pay a fee of €7. There is only one official ETIAS website - europa.eu/etias. The application form on this site will appear after the launch of the system. As previously reported by InfoMarket, the ETIAS travel authorization will be tied to the traveler's passport and is valid for up to 3 years or until the expiration of the passport, whichever comes first. A new ETIAS travel authorization must be obtained when one obtains a new passport. However, this does not guarantee entry. Upon entry, the border guard will ask to see the passport and other documents and verify that the citizen meets the conditions of entry. One will be able to apply for an ETIAS travel permit by filling out an application form using either the official ETIAS website or the ETIAS mobile app. Most applications will be processed within minutes. However, it is possible that application processing may take longer: up to 4 days. This period may be extended up to 14 days if the citizen is asked for additional information or documentation, or up to 30 days if invited for an interview. Therefore, it is recommended to apply for an ETIAS travel authorization well in advance. The citizen should receive an email confirming the application with their unique ETIAS application number, which should be kept for future reference. Once their application has been processed, they will receive another email informing them of the outcome. When receiving the ETIAS travel authorization, one need to make sure that the name, passport number and other information are correct: if there is any mistake, the citizen will not be allowed to cross the border. If the application is rejected, an email will indicate the reasons for the decision.
